DevJobs

Full Stack Engineer

Overview

Job Overview


We are seeking a proactive Full Stack Software Engineer with mobile and web development experience, as well as backend development experience. This role demands a highly motivated and resourceful individual who will maintain, update, and add new features to both our game server and mobile and web applications.


Responsibilities

  • Construct and optimize features and modules applying industry design principles and patterns
  • Apply technical expertise to complete software tasks and projects
  • Troubleshoot and resolve software integration issues
  • Debug modules, code analysis and performance profiling. Propose and implement solutions.
  • Collaborate with stakeholders for seamless software integration
  • Maintain and upgrade software
  • Create and maintain documentation


Skills/Requirements

  • Bachelor’s degree in Computer Science or related field, or equivalent work experience
  • 3+ years of experience in Javascript, HTML5, CSS3
  • Proven experience in C#
  • Proficiency in SQL and NoSQL databases
  • Familiarity with Couchbase DB or similar systems
  • Proficiency in Xcode, Android Studi


Preferred

  • Prior experience in gaming development
  • Proficiency in Backbone.js, Cordova
  • Familiarity with TFS and WCF
  • Working knowledge of TypeScript and Pixi.js
  • Understanding of 2D animation tools, with Spine experience being a plus
  • Experience with Web API
  • Strong debugging skills
  • Experience using bug-tracking tools and source code control
  • Familiarity with automated build tools and CDN technologies
  • Team-oriented mindset and adaptability to a customer-focused and fast-paced environment


Note: All offers are contingent upon successful completion of a background check

*Posted positions are not open to third party recruiters and unsolicited resume submissions will be considered free referrals.

AGS is an equal opportunity employer.

AGS